Measuring cups and spoons
Every baker knows that precision is key in baking. Make sure you have all possible measuring cups and spoons in your collection to accurately measure your ingredients before you start to combine them. There are separate measuring cups and spoons for dry and wet ingredients. You will probably use these tools the most so it is best to equip yourself with a wider variety of cups and tablespoons.
Spatula/ Scraper
You will most probably use this tool as much as your measuring cups. Spatulas are very useful when it comes to scraping out the last bit of cake batter or cookie dough. They are also very useful in helping you mix together your wet and dry ingredients. If possible, equip yourself with these bench scrapers as they come in handy when you need to cut your dough neatly.

Pastry Brush
This simple tool has a wide range of uses such as greasing your pans before pouring in the batter and coating your dough with melted butter or egg. They are also very useful when it comes to painting the top of your pie crusts with milk.
Whisk
The first thing that comes to mind when you think about the uses of this tool is that it can be used to beat eggs thoroughly. While this is its primary use, whisks are quite an important tool as it helps combine the dry ingredients well. They make your tasks easier as well so add one in to your basket.
Rolling pins
A definite helping hand when it comes to rolling out those pie crusts and cookie dough. If you can’t be bothered to get that food processor working, then you can simply put in the cookies, chips or whatever you need crushed into a Ziploc bag and give it a good beating using the rolling pin to achieve the result you were looking for.
Fine-mesh sieve
A sieve can be put in to work in different ways. For bakers, a sieve comes in handy when you need to sift those dry ingredients such as flour and coco powder. It can also be used to lightly dust your delicious brownies and chewy cookies with some powdered sugar.

Baking pans and sheets
Once you are done making the batters and dough, you need the right pan to pour in your combined ingredients, bake it and obtain your finished product. Make sure to equip yourself with a variety of pans depending on what you are planning on making. You need to line your pans with baking sheets to prevent them from sticking on to the pans as well.
